Bodysong

Documentary Films - Competition 2003 / Bodysong / United Kingdom 2002

Bodysong offers a panorama of the 100-year history of cinema. A mosaic about birth, innocence, love, sex, violence, dreams and death. Film and news footage and images taken by a family video camera are suffused with a suggestive soundtrack by Radiohead´s Jonny Greenwood.

Bodysong Bodysong

Synopsis

Bodysong offers a panorama of the 100-year history of cinema crammed into eighty minutes; the result is a mosaic about birth, innocence, love, sex, violence, dreams and death. Film and news footage and images taken with a family video camera, suffused with a suggestive soundtrack by Radiohead´s Jonny Greenwood, go together to create dozens of mini-stories composed into a pictorial metaphor about the essential things in life. These are moments reflecting collective humanity from birth and initiation to fundamental experiences, whether supremely intimate or universal. Then on to adulthood, gradual aging and death, which ultimately leads to rebirth. A celebration of language as an instrument of communication, art, or the collective struggle for justice. Bodysong is conceived as a pressing encounter between the unique and the universal, ending in an expression of hope that the life-giving cycle will never be broken.

About the film

83 min / Color, 35 mm

Director Simon Pummell / Screenplay Simon Pummell / Music Jonny Greenwood / Editor Daniel Goddard / Producer Janine Marmot / Production Hot Property Films, Ltd. / Contact Hot Property Films, Ltd., Pathé International UK

About the director

Simon Pummell

Simon Pummell (b. 1959) has made animated and feature films for Britain´s Channel 4. He contributed two short films to a project accompanying the album by the famous rock group Queen, Made in Heaven. He has over forty commercials to his name. Bodysong is his first feature-length film. He is currently planning several projects, one of which is a film adaptation of the science-fiction novel by William Gibson, Dogfight. The critics regard Pummell as an original filmmaker whose work combines classic film approaches with progressive, new technology. In 1998, in recognition of his work, the Locarno film festival organised a complete retrospective, screened in the section "Directors of the Present", the first time for a director of short films.
